The Greater Portland Council of Governments (GPCOG) is working to better include the needs of all people in our transportation planning. Through the Inclusive Transportation Planning project, GPCOG is engaging underrepresented communities - including older adults, people with disabilities, and people of color - in developing solutions to address gaps in transportation.
In Summer and Fall 2018, we did outreach and we came up with four possible areas to focus on. Before we plan specific solutions, we want more input from people who have personal experience with transportation challenges. Based on your input, GPCOG will plan a project to address one of four needs:
1: Rides for Medical Appointments for Those Without MaineCare.
2: Rides to Grocery Stores for People With Transportation Needs.
3: Better Access to Free or Lower-Cost Bus Fare.
4: Rides to Jobs in Locations that Lack Transit Access.
